The WaveGlance service renders audio waveform previews for uploads in the Chordline platform. It runs under the dedicated account svc-waveglance, which holds read-only access to the raw-audio store and write access to the preview bucket only. On-call engineers should never reuse this account for ad-hoc jobs; spin up a scoped debug account instead. If the renderer stalls, restart the worker pool and verify queue depth before escalating. Calls to the internal render API authenticate with the key below.

service key, kagep-yafop: qvz23-ZKPHptIdEFAcWdmbBSRvIiM

Release checklist — item 7: Confirm the stale-cache fix from the Orbweld postmortem is in this cut. Plugin authors: invalidation now keys on manifest hash, not version string, so clear any local caches after upgrading. Verify against the exact build by matching the token printed below.

build token for tajeg-bajep: htk14_409ba9df6b8acb

Management Meeting Minutes — Project Larkspur Delay

Attendees reviewed the revised timeline for Project Larkspur, now running eleven weeks behind owing to vendor integration issues and staffing gaps at the Dunmere site. Agreed actions: reassign two analysts from Westfold, freeze scope changes, and issue fortnightly progress summaries to all branches. Contingency spend was approved in principle. The confidential planning note appears below.

confidential, kahog-bawif: The northern region missed its Pramir quota by 20.0 percent last quarter. Casaxek Freight plans to lower the Fraion list price by 41.5 percent in December. The finance team signed off on a budget of $236.4 million for Project Druius. The renewal with Fenysix Partners closes at $91.3 million a year, 2.1 percent below the last contract.